Just ahead of when Apple plans to release new 2018 iPhones, the company has quietly updated its AirPort Utility app to introduce support for the longer display of the iPhone X.

AirPort Utility is one of the last remaining Apple apps that have gone for months without an iPhone X update.

For those unfamiliar with the app, it is designed to allow AirPort Express, AirPort Extreme, and AirPort Time Capsule owners to manage their devices.

Apple has discontinued development on all of these products, but has pledged to continue to support them for the next several years. Today's app update follows a major firmware update for the AirPort Express that introduced support for AirPlay 2.
